How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Lake County?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Lake County Studio Apartments | $1,556 | $699 | $7,000 |
| Lake County 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,726 | $486 | $3,409 |
Lake County 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,079 | $575 | $7,292 |
| Lake County 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,419 | $657 | $9,000 |
| Lake County 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,482 | $760 | $8,059 |
| Lake County 5 Bedroom Apartments | $10,330 | $4,500 | $10,000+ |
